The Dutch countryside is one of the most visited places in the Netherlands. Windmills, picturesque villages, delicious cheeses, and spectacular lakes and landscapes make this region one of the most amazing in Europe. Rural Holland offers visitors a completely different perspective from what is seen in cities like Amsterdam.

The tour will start from Amsterdam, and you will head towards Zaanse Schans, where you can see the traditional 15th-century houses, as well as the popular windmills located along the Zaan river. You will also visit one of the most famous clog factories and one of Dutch cheese factories.
The next stop on the excursion will be Edam, an incredible city known worldwide for its cheeses and cheese shops, as well as its old town, decl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1996. Once you have explored the city, you will pass by the famous polders, lands reclaimed from the sea, and visit a cheese farm. From there, you will arrive at Volendam, one of the most well-known fishing villages in Holland. You will have free time to stroll and have lunch.
The last stop of the tour will be Marken, a spectacular peninsula located on the IJsselmeer lake. If you wish, you can take the ferry from Volendam to Marken (choosing this option during the booking process). After exploring the town with our guide, you will return to Amsterdam.
